                    For an interesting comparison:

                    PA R HR RBI SB BB% K% BABIP AVG OBP SLG
                    Mondesi 264 42 12 33 26 3.0 26.1 .351 .287 .310 .498
                    Player X 324 53 13 40 33 4.3 18.2 .388 .342 .370 .567
                    Player X, who is also a shortstop, did that two years ago, when he was a month older than Mondesi is now. Mondesi has worse plate discipline but the other guy had an impressively lucky season for BABIP, which has normalized the last two years but his BB% has improved each year and he's still quite valuable - like ADP of 4, never picked outside the first round in the entire NFBC, valuable.
